» Contact the Retirement Benefits Department at 801-366-7770 for a retirement application. You can apply if you are within 90 days before and up to 90 days after your last day worked. The Retirement Benefits Department must complete a pension estimate before you will receive your application.

You qualify for a monthly retirement benefit if you are: —65 with 4 years of service. —62 with 10 years of service. —60 with 20 years of service. —Any age with 25 years of service with full actuarial age reduction.

Property Tax Abatement Programs: Circuit Breaker - Age & income-based, 66 years old (or surviving spouse) with 2023 household income up to $40,840. County Hardship Abatement - 65 years old, or any age disabled, or any age in extreme hardship, with income and adjusted assets that do not exceed $49,008.

Utah taxes Social Security retirement benefits. Other types of retirement income, such as pension income and income from retirement accounts, are also subject to the state's 4.55% flat income tax. However, seniors can claim a small credit against those taxes.
